Algorand (ALGO) Python 5.0: Bridging AI and Blockchain Development

Algorand (ALGO) Python 5.0 introduces a seamless environment for integrating AI with blockchain, enhancing Python’s role in developing smart contracts and AI applications on Algorand.

Python, a cornerstone of innovation in data science and AI, is now further cementing its place in blockchain technology with the release of Algorand (ALGO) Python 5.0. According to the Algorand Foundation, this update aims to bridge the gap between AI and blockchain, offering developers a robust toolkit for creating smart contracts and AI applications on the Algorand blockchain.

Why Python Matters in Web3

Python’s simplicity and efficiency make it a preferred language for rapid development and testing, attributes that are equally valuable in the fast-paced blockchain arena. Algorand Python enables developers to leverage their existing Python skills to write and deploy smart contracts, eliminating the need to learn new syntax or frameworks. This ease of integration is expected to lower entry barriers for developers and facilitate the seamless incorporation of blockchain logic into Python projects.

Introducing Algorand Python 5.0

The latest iteration of Algorand Python brings several enhancements in performance and usability. Key features include improved pattern matching, simplified box storage, faster compilation, and enhanced error diagnostics. The update also introduces a new Algorand Python Language Server, which offers autocompletion, code navigation, and inline documentation, thus enhancing the developer experience significantly.

The Role of the Language Server

The Algorand Python Language Server is designed to transform the development of on-chain applications by providing IntelliSense-style autocompletion, real-time diagnostics, and other features that streamline the coding process. Even in its beta phase, this tool is set to make Python contract development more modern and efficient, aligning it with the productivity levels of mature development stacks.

Python as a Bridge Between AI and Blockchain

As AI and blockchain technologies converge, the need for verifiable, transparent, and secure execution increases. Python, already dominant in AI research, can now compile directly to Algorand bytecode, enabling developers to make AI outputs auditable and traceable on the blockchain. This capability opens new avenues for applications, such as AI models that provide verifiable predictions and decentralized AI agents that execute autonomous actions.

Building the Future with Python and Algorand

With Algorand Python 5.0, developers can effortlessly transition from prototyping AI models to deploying on-chain agents, using the same familiar tools and syntax. This integration empowers developers to create intelligent systems that operate on a verifiable blockchain foundation, paving the way for innovative applications in AI-driven agents, data marketplaces, and more.
